I am a practicing artist/designer completing postgraduate studies in Cultural Heritage and Museum Studies.
I have a background in Interior Design as well as Visual and Performing Arts and currently teach in the Interior Architecture program at Monash University and at Monash College.
My recent projects have included interpretive signage for nature trails for the City of Wodonga VIC (2015) and a public art commission for Hepburn Shire Council (2015). Most recently, I have been involved in producing Enquiring Minds, an event series focused on encouraging exchange and learning about Indigenous Australian culture.
